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Check Package compatibility and is-ready to Open Web UI #1163

Open
iopenet opened this issue Feb 20, 2025 · 3 comments
Open

Check Package compatibility and is-ready to Open Web UI #1163

iopenet opened this issue Feb 20, 2025 · 3 comments
Labels
enhancement New feature or request

Comments

@iopenet
Copy link

iopenet commented Feb 20, 2025

Proposal

Besides the lingering issues with packages, some, if not most, could be solved
if StabilityMatrix checked compatibility before anything else,
in order to avoid wasting bandwidth and time downloading a package that is doomed to fail.

Another important UX issue is that "Open Web UI" should only be active when the package is ready.

@iopenet iopenet added the enhancement New feature or request label Feb 20, 2025
@mohnjiles
Copy link
Contributor

Thanks for the suggestion! We already check compatibility to install the correct prerequisites. The Open WebUI button only appears in the console after the URL appears.

Could you please provide more detail on how you think it should work?

@iopenet
Copy link
Author

iopenet commented Feb 20, 2025

Thanks for the suggestion! We already check compatibility to install the correct prerequisites. The Open WebUI button only appears in the console after the URL appears.

Could you please provide more detail on how you think it should work?

The Open WebUI button appears active while the console shows the package is still loading stuff, so not ready,
Tested with Fooocus and InvokeAI, both packages failed because they were installed from last the commit.
Clearly, they still have some serious issues to resolve,
hence the suggestion of StabilityMatrix "default settings" to install stable and compatible versions of packages.
Otherwise, as a result, the user experience is seriously compromised and StabilityMatrix's reputation is severely damaged.

@mohnjiles
Copy link
Contributor

If you could provide some actual specific errors, I'd be happy to help you fix them, and potentially resolve them for future users as well.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

2 participants